Abstract
It is proved that derived -schemes, as defined by Ciocan-Fontanine and Kapranov, are represented by dg manifolds of finite type. This is the second part of a work aimed to analyze shifted symplectic structures on moduli spaces of coherent sheaves on Calabi–Yau manifolds. The first part related dg manifolds to derived schemes as defined by Toën and Vezzosi.
